火星人教育攜手程序員老司機(jī)談編程經(jīng)驗(yàn)

 

火星人教育攜手程序員老司機(jī)談編程經(jīng)驗(yàn)

 

北京火星人教育認(rèn)為做任何事情久了之后都能總結(jié)出自己的一套經(jīng)驗(yàn),并且認(rèn)為經(jīng)驗(yàn)對(duì)于程序員來說意義非凡,能夠?qū)ψ约旱墓ぷ髌鹬艽蟮挠绊憽O旅婧托【幰黄鹂纯蠢纤緳C(jī)帶給大家的編程經(jīng)驗(yàn)吧!

從小事入手,再進(jìn)行擴(kuò)展

其實(shí)我們創(chuàng)建一個(gè)系統(tǒng),無論是之前就有的還有新功能。都需要一步步的解決生產(chǎn)中遇到的問題,直到滿意為止。其實(shí),身為程序員,不應(yīng)該有一步登天的想法,而是應(yīng)該不斷的學(xué)習(xí),在學(xué)習(xí)中掌握知識(shí),并能運(yùn)用到解決方案中。

一次只做一件事,才能做好

其實(shí)在開發(fā)的時(shí)候,會(huì)經(jīng)常遇到失敗和無效的情況。但是建議火星人教育的學(xué)子,一次只研究一個(gè)問題,這樣才能順利的找到問題所在。一定要現(xiàn)有問題完整的基礎(chǔ)之上,再進(jìn)行下一個(gè)階段的學(xué)習(xí)。這樣也有利于以后的發(fā)展。

.

盡早的添加日志和處理問題

在開發(fā)新系統(tǒng)的時(shí)候,件事就是添加日志和錯(cuò)誤處理,這樣對(duì)于以后來說非常的有效。因?yàn)樾枰私庖恍┏绦虻臓顟B(tài)和方法,如果不能按照正常的工作的話,那就不會(huì)很清楚的知道程序中發(fā)生了什么,當(dāng)然錯(cuò)誤處理也是同樣的道理,越早著手越好。

每一個(gè)新代碼一定要至少執(zhí)行一次

當(dāng)你真的完成一個(gè)功能之后,一定要進(jìn)行測(cè)試,否則的話,很難知道是不是按照你的想法去執(zhí)行的,如果這樣的話,的方法就是要自動(dòng)測(cè)試,并且每一行的新代碼至少執(zhí)行一次。有時(shí)候,會(huì)發(fā)現(xiàn)一些代碼總是不運(yùn)行,所以建議火星人學(xué)院的學(xué)子在檢查代碼的時(shí)候一定要看看是否有問題,避免尷尬情況的發(fā)生。

事情的時(shí)間總會(huì)比你預(yù)期的要長(zhǎng)

其實(shí)做任何事情都是如此,特別是在編程中,即使是順利進(jìn)行,那么也很難估算出正確的時(shí)間。而且在開發(fā)中遇到各種問題也是非常常見的,所以一定要提前做好預(yù)期量,這樣才不會(huì)過多的影響正常的工作。

北京火星人教育建議大家在遇到問題的時(shí)候,一定要多思考,多想想為什么,并且要不斷的進(jìn)行學(xué)習(xí),這樣才會(huì)讓問題得到解決,不斷的提升自己。

如想了解更多詳細(xì)內(nèi)容請(qǐng)電話咨詢:400-968-9396


有問必答,專業(yè)學(xué)習(xí)規(guī)劃師為您免費(fèi)咨詢解答
課程底價(jià)、品牌對(duì)比、師資力量、學(xué)習(xí)時(shí)間、課程內(nèi)容、報(bào)考政策...想了解什么?就來咨詢學(xué)習(xí)規(guī)劃師吧!
登錄后發(fā)表評(píng)論
評(píng)論
 
 
預(yù)約試聽